Ida Lewis Distance Race 2026 set to start on Friday

by Barby MacGowan 12 Aug 06:47 PDT August 14-15, 2026
Ida Lewis Distance Race © Stephen R Cloutier

With a final count of 47 entries, the 21st edition of the Ida Lewis Distance Race presented by Kiel James Patrick is set to start Friday, August 14, at 11 a.m. in Narragansett Bay's East Passage (between Rose Island and Fort Adams).

The roster for the full-throttle, 24-hour coastal challenge is brimming with veteran and champion sailors on a wide range of competitive sailboats, from two 30-foot high-performance sport boats - EC Helme's (Newport, R.I.) J/92S Spirit and Tristan Mouligne's (Portsmouth, R.I.) Quest 30 Samba - to two Grand Prix ocean racers - Bryon Ehrhart's (Chicago, Ill.) 88-foot Juan K Grand Prix Racer Lucky and Art Santry's Oakcliff Sailing's (Oyster Bay, N.Y.) Reichel Pugh 86 OC-86.

"I love overnight racing and I think the Ida Lewis Distance Race is really the premier overnight race in New England," said Tristan Mouligne. "I've had a couple of good wins on Samba in this event over the years racing fully crewed, but my real passion is short-handed sailing, so when I saw such a strong Double-Handed class coming together, I decided I had to get Samba going again.

Along with ORC, PHRF, and PHRF Double-Handed classes, there are also Youth and Collegiate Challenge divisions.

Four teams have signed up for the Youth Challenge: James Phyfe's (Cranston, R.I.) defending champion, the J/44 Digger; the Community Boating Center Youth Offshore Team's (New Bedford, Mass.) Figaro 2 Red Shift and Baltic 50 Crazy Horse; and Bill Kneller's (Newport, R.I.) J/109 Vento Solare.

"A magical moment and memory from last year was definitely the dolphins riding the bow while Crazy Horse changed sails," said Richard Feeney, education director of the New Bedford Community Boating Center. "The race has become an anchor on our calendar and the culmination of our junior offshore program."

Entered in the Collegiate Challenge are six teams: Brad Gibbs' (Providence, R.I.) JPK 1030 Rumble; Jim Mega's (Wakefield, Mass.) J/99 defending champion Falcon; James Hennigan's (Newport, R.I.) Beneteau 40.7 doublehanded entry SeaJai; Mark Coleman's (Newport, R.I.) Mills 41 Eclipse; NEKA Sailing/Zachary Doerr's (Newport, R.I.) Figaro 2 Group 5; and NEKA Sailing's (Glen Cove, N.Y.) J/105 doublehanded entry Sleeper.

The start off Fort Adams in Narragansett Bay will be a sight to see, as the fleet sets off on courses that weave through iconic New England waters, blending tactical coastal sailing with true offshore demands. Conditions can range from glassy night watches to breeze-on reaches - sometimes all in the same race. The Race Committee chooses from a set of pre-determined courses prior to the start, based on expected wind and weather conditions.

Come mid-morning on Saturday, those who took on the challenge of sailing overnight and staying sharp through dawn, can be seen finishing between Ida Lewis Yacht Club, on the south side of Newport Harbor and a mark set near the Harbor Channel. Each boat is greeted with a bottle of Prosecco as soon as they are given the finish gun - a signature conclusion to one of offshore sailing's more memorable, magical races.
